These alternatives to bond funds are attractive because they sometimes offer very high returns.Second, bond trades are typically much larger than stock trades. The average size of a stock trade is less than $10,000. 6 The average bond trade exceeds $500,000, which means most bonds are purchased by large institutional investors. 7. Third, bonds trade much less frequently than stocks.13 may 2019 ... These bonds are frequently grouped together by the currency in which ...STRIPS let investors hold and trade the individual interest and principal components of eligible Treasury Notes, Bonds, and TIPS separately. STRIPS are popular with investors who want to receive a known payment on a specific future date. They are held and sold only through brokers, dealers, or financial institutions. The bond market (also debt market or credit market) is a financial market where participants can issue new debt, known as the primary market, or buy and sell debt securities, known as the secondary market. The primary market is the "new issues" market, and transactions occur directly between the bond issuers and the bond buyers.... what is mt5 Corporate bonds are debt securities issued by private and public corporations. Companies issue corporate bonds to raise money for a variety of purposes, such as building a new plant, purchasing equipment, or growing the business. When one buys a corporate bond, one lends money to the "issuer," the company that issued the bond. In exchange, the ...Bonds are a type of debt security.
